Analysis Of Early Warning And Protection Technologies For Energy Storage Systems: From Thermal Runaway To Fire Suppression Linkage
Effective safety in an energy storage system relies on a multi-layered protection framework that integrates early warning detection with automated fire suppression. When internal temperatures rise, gas and smoke sensors trigger immediate isolation protocols before thermal runaway occurs. This automated linkage prevents catastrophic propagation across battery cells, ensuring system integrity and localized containment.
Multi-Layered Risk Mitigation Technology
Early Detection and Gas Monitoring
-
Continuous off-gas monitoring tracks volatile organic compounds at the cell level.
-
Thermal sensors identify localized hotspots before visible smoke or voltage drops occur.
-

Automated Suppression and Safety Linkage
-
Multi-zone gas extinguishing agents suppress flames within milliseconds of detection.
-
Water mist injection provides continuous cooling to prevent reignition in adjacent racks.
-

Safe Operation for Extended Lifespan
Implementing stringent safety procedures ensures equipment safety and maintains operational continuity. Management systems analyze real-time telemetry data, revealing early warnings of potential vulnerabilities. This proactive maintenance strategy minimizes downtime, optimizes battery health, and ensures long-term compliance with stringent international safety standards across deployments of all sizes.
